Output e52133c093db032f02fa95720f40dedcebf7dce9366e1babac549df47deb55bb:0

value
609445
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48e66fdd1539914f5550a74b39c3e61ccebca93f OP_EQUAL
address
38LUdPxp6phJZyj6KRzr393mAZPdkUjvHb
transaction
e52133c093db032f02fa95720f40dedcebf7dce9366e1babac549df47deb55bb
spent
true